<p>Bengaluru: The Bannerghatta Biological Park announced that two tigresses have given birth to six cubs in February. The total number of tigers in the park has now increased to 19.</p>.<p>Six-year-old tigress Hima gave birth to her second litter of four cubs on February 14. She gave birth to her first litter in June 2024 .</p>.<p>Another tigress, eight-year-old Aranya, gave birth to her first litter of two cubs on February 16. This litter was sired by white tiger Veer, acquired from Arignar Anna Zoological Park, Chennai, Tamil Nadu, under the Animal Exchange Programme.</p>.<p>The tigresses and cubs are healthy and doing well, the BBP said.</p>
